Abstract

Ethical considerations in the implementation of public services have serious implications for developing public issues, where negligence in complying with moral principles can result in inequality in public policy. This negative impact can involve individuals or groups who become victims of immoral policies. Public services, as an instrument for improving collective welfare, are threatened with being marginalized due to inadequate services, less than optimal implementation of tasks, and the tendency to prioritize personal and certain group interests. This research aims to analyze Public Service Ethics at the North Sulawesi Province Regional Development Planning Agency Office. The research method used is qualitative descriptive research, with data collection techniques through observation, interviews and documentation. The data obtained was analyzed descriptively qualitatively. The research results show that implementation of the concepts of equal rights, justice, loyalty and responsibility is not yet optimal. In terms of equal rights, it appears that awareness of the importance of providing equal services to all citizens is still low among employees. In the aspect of justice in public services, it is also still hampered by limited facilities, lack of emphasis on honesty, and personal interference which creates inequality. In the dimension of employee loyalty to their duties and responsibilities, it has also not reached the optimal level. Factors such as the dynamics of the work environment, lack of time discipline, resistance to criticism, and lack of awareness of responsibility affect employee performance. Therefore, to improve the quality of public services, it is necessary to carry out improvement efforts that focus on increasing employee awareness, discipline and loyalty to their duties and responsibilities. Implementation of strong public service ethics is the key to creating a service environment that is equal, fair and responsive to community needs.
